The Itinerary in Detail

This tour hits the highlights with a logical progression that makes it easy to follow. It all begins with the changing of the Guard at Buckingham Palace—an iconic spectacle (when available), which many visitors consider a must-see. The photostop here allows you to snap pictures of the palace exterior and get a sense of royal London.

Next, you’ll visit Westminster Abbey, the home of royal weddings and coronations, although you won’t go inside—just a look at the grandeur from outside. From there, the tour moves onto Big Ben and the Houses of Parliament, landmarks that define London’s skyline. You’ll love the views of the London Eye, especially if the weather is clear.

The tour includes a two-hour stop in Trafalgar Square and St. James’s Park, giving you a chance to walk around, snap photos, or grab a quick coffee. Nearby, you can admire St James’s Palace and Clarence House, residences of the royal family, from the outside.

Moving into the City of London, you’ll stop at St Paul’s Cathedral, with a photo stop to appreciate its impressive dome. The Tower of London and Tower Bridge follow—classic sights that scream London, and perfect for photos. The short stop for lunch lets you stretch your legs and fuel up before heading to Kensington.

In Kensington, you’ll get quick exterior glimpses of Kensington Palace, the Royal Albert Hall, and the Natural History Museum. The final stop is Notting Hill, famous for its colorful houses and the Portobello Market, where you can browse shops or simply enjoy the vibrant neighborhood atmosphere.

Throughout the day, your guide offers commentary on the history and stories behind these sites, making the exterior views more meaningful. This is especially valuable if you’re short on time but want to get a sense of London’s character and grandeur.
